Handover — Stockmend reconciliation job

Runs nightly at 02:30, compares warehouse counts against the Ledgerhaus feed. Known flake: duplicate SKUs from the Norvale depot; safe to rerun once. Alerts go to the ops channel. If the job's service keystore locks after a failed rerun, unseal it with the passphrase below.

vault phrase of kawep-bajog = novath-normir-istwyn-druok-zorok-eliok-novmir-quenvan-gilys

Q: How does undo/redo work in Linecraft's diagram editor? A: Each mutation is stored as an inverse command on a bounded stack of 200 entries; redo is cleared on any new edit. Reviewers should check that custom nodes implement the invert hook. To unlock the command-history debug panel during review, enter the passphrase given below.

strongbox words: gilmir-briion-oliok-eliion

Ticket: Night-shift checks, Secure Interview Room B, Hadderly Wing. This room is used for confidential candidate interviews and must remain locked outside booked sessions. Please verify on each round that the door has latched fully, the privacy blind is down, and the recording equipment cabinet is closed. Any signs of forced entry or a propped door should be reported to the duty supervisor immediately and logged in the overnight register. Should you need to enter for inspection, the keypad accepts the access code below.

badge for yafof-faduf: bdg-O-80

## Authentication

Pulseward, our health-check aggregator, sits behind the Lanternbridge load balancer and polls each upstream node's /health endpoint on a ten-second interval. To prevent spoofed probe responses, every poll must carry a signed header derived from the internal Pulseward API key; the balancer strips this header before forwarding public traffic. The key is scoped to probe-only operations and rotates monthly, with a 48-hour overlap window for safe cutover. For this week's sync, note the current key directly below.

API key for kaguf-yahog: qvz2-v5